Government Announces Reduction in Petroleum Prices


Islamabad: The government has announced a reduction in the prices of petroleum products for one week, effective immediately. The decision is expected to impact consumers and industries reliant on fuel across the country.



According to a press release issued by the Ministry of Energy, the price of petrol has been lowered by 74.28 rupees per litre, setting the new price at 299.50 rupees per litre. The price of High Speed Diesel has also been decreased by 67.31 rupees per litre, bringing the new price to 311.47 rupees per litre. The announcement was disseminated through Radio Pakistan, highlighting the government’s initiative to adjust fuel costs.
